"Plum"
Purple · Spring
🧠 Psychology
Color of mystery and creativity. Evokes luxury, spirituality and originality.
✨ Uses
Luxury, beauty, spirituality, creative tech, gaming.
Tip
Plum pairs ideally with #F7F5F0 (off-white) and a neutral background for a modern, readable result.
Values
HEX #A619DC
RGB rgb(166, 25, 220)
HSL hsl(283°, 80%, 48%)
CMYK C:25% M:89% Y:0% K:14%
Luminance 0.1392
WCAG Accessibility
On white 5.54:1
Aa — #A619DC
Secondary text
✓ AA ✗ AAA ✓ AA Large
On black 3.79:1
Aa — #A619DC
Secondary text
✗ AA ✗ AAA ✓ AA Large
